Provide diagnostic ultrasound scans of patients for physician diagnosis, utilizing diagnostic ultrasound equipment and appropriate technical knowledge and skills.

Education Qualifications:

Graduation from a Committee on Allied Health Education (CAHEA) accredited program in sonography and registry eligible by the American Registry for Diagnostic Medical Sonography (ARDMS).

Licensure/Certification Qualifications:

Registered by the ARDMS within 1 year of hire.

Must be certified in Abdomen, OB/GYN, and Vascular within 24 months of hire date.
